This event is born as a tribute to TV at a time when broadcast is challenged by multimedia

The first Venice TV Awardsupported by egta, ACT (Association of Commercial TV) and the city of Venice has been announced. 

egta and ACT are happy to provide especially as the motto of the award is “Together, proud to be TV” and an award will bring national and international recognition for the quality content of broadcaster, and to promote TV. The Venice TV Award has been started at a time when UHD contributes to the nobility of images and sounds.Venice has always inspired the best of creativity, it is the perfect stage outside the screen. Highlighting with this award that in Europe alone 600,000 people create TV programs reaching 610 million viewers daily across the continent on Europe’s 6,118 TV channels. Worldwide operate around 38,500 TV channels. The International TV Award 2018 will honour a medium that holds central place in the life of millions of people.

Focused on quality content for TV, there will be given a Gold Medal in each category and a Grand Prix for the best production. The jury at the Venice International TV Award is composed of leading international TV experts, judging the entries of their peers, Among others Malin Häger from TV 4 Sweden, President of egta; Ute Biernat, Head of UFA Germany; André Takada, Fox Networks; Igor Tavares, TV Globo; Lothaire Burg from ARTE; award winning director Paul Black. 

The work they select sets the standard for creativity across the industry. The deadline is June 30th 2018.
